Overview
Like many Middle Eastern countries, food is taken extremely seriously in Jordan; no celebration be it a birth, wedding, or religious festival, is complete without an endless succession of delicacies.
Very similar recipes and ingredients to Lebanese cuisine, you should expect rich salads with tasty and fresh vegetables, a sizzling array of grilled meats and specialities such as mansaf, slow-cooked lamb with crunchy bulgar wheat. If your previous experience of shop-bought hummus or tabouleh in the UK has left you cynical, then fear not as “the real thing” in Jordan is a different world.
